The Credibility Quotient for How to Get Paid on Facebook Marketplace
Your #1 asset on Facebook Marketplace is credibility. It costs nothing to build, but it makes all the difference in how quickly and easily you get paid.
Asking for Reviews
Reviews give potential buyers reassurance that you’re a trustworthy seller.
Here’s what I’ve found works best:
- Ask for reviews after smooth sales. Most buyers are happy to help.
- Keep it simple. My go-to message is: Hi (Customer name)! Thanks so much for your purchase! If you can leave me an honest review I’d really appreciate that.
- Don’t pressure for positivity. By asking for an honest review, you avoid sounding sales-y or fake.
- Follow up later if you forget. A quick message the next day works just fine.
💡 Pro Tip: If a transaction had hiccups, I don’t ask for a review. I still thank the customer, but I don’t risk drawing attention to a less-than-smooth exchange.
The Conversation Quotient for How to Get Paid on Facebook Marketplace
Your conversations with buyers set the tone. Messenger is the best place to communicate because it keeps everything in one thread.
Here’s how I handle messaging:
- Respond quickly. I aim for within 30 minutes (except overnight). Fast responses build trust.
- Keep your listings clear. A well-written listing cuts down on unnecessary questions. (Check out this post on how to post on Facebook Marketplace)
- Be personable. Use the buyer’s name and keep replies simple and kind.
- Use correct grammar. Scammers often use incorrect grammar, so review your message quickly before sending to make sure it reads correctly.
- Don’t take ghosting personally. It happens. Move on quickly.
When the conversation moves toward pickup:
- Ask about payment method once they’re serious. Don’t bring it up too early—it can spook buyers.
- Offer options. I usually say, “Do you prefer Venmo, CashApp, or cash at pickup?”
- Share your payment details and let them send a deposit or pay in full before pickup.
- Mark it sold once the payment comes through to build more confidence.
- Send pickup details after receiving the payment to show that you trust them as a buyer.
💡 Pro Tip: By giving the buyer a choice of payment methods, you create a low-pressure environment. With credibility and confidence built, most buyers will happily pay before pickup.



Types of Payments
Most buyers today prefer digital payments, but you’ll want to be flexible.
Digital Payments (my preference):
Cash
- Still common and easy.
- I never accept checks. Too risky.
💡 Pro Tip: If someone wants to pay with cash, tell them to bring the exact amount since you won’t have change.
